Interesting gun Fox. It is a Specialty grade two barrel set - 32's full and full and 28's mod and mod. It has factory splinter on both barrels and a straight stock. Built without a safety, I assume it is a purpose built pigeon gun with the second set as general purpose or perhaps columbaire. With the 32"s it shoots like a rifle and hits like a freight train. It also has the much abused Hunter One trigger which seems to work as originally advertized every time I slap it.
I hate helice. Too much like engaging flying saucers or extras in Independence Day. Box birds are the thing, and columbaire is the epitome of that thing.
